How to solve this component error prolbem?
i am using this coding for the bouncing my player . var BounceAmount : float; //How high should we bounce?
function OnTriggerEnter(other : Collider){ //Bouncy trigger
if(other.tag == "Player"){ //Is this the player?
var P = GameObject.FindGameObjectWithTag("Player"); //Grab the palyer object
//Access CharacterMotor Script
//Set vertical speed of movement to bounce amount.
P.GetComponent("CharacterMotor").movement.velocity.y = BounceAmount;
}
}
error details: /Bouncybox.js(9,42): BCE0019: 'movement' is not a member of 'UnityEngine.Component'.

You do not need to find the object. You get that from the collider.
See http://docs.unity3d.com/Documentation/ScriptReference/Collider.html for details on what you can get from the collider.

For this to work the player object must have a component called CharacterMotor
var BounceAmount : float; //How high should we bounce?
function OnTriggerEnter(other : Collider){
//Bouncy trigger
if(other.tag == "Player"){
//Is this the player?
var CM : CharacterMotor = other.transform.GetComponent("CharacterMotor");
CM.movement.velocity.y = BounceAmount;
}
}
